Address

DRHrrQ8Eqy4ai8vM6eDz5pcK3xecwSGQgKCopy

Total Received

582.468415 XVG

Total Sent

582.468415 XVG

№ Transactions

2

Final Balance

0 XVG

Transactions
Filter